Identifying Asbestos-Containing Materials in Playgrounds
Common Asbestos-Containing Materials
In playgrounds, asbestos might be hidden in places you wouldn’t think of. Play sand, for instance, is often made from crushed rock, which can contain asbestos fibers. Mulch used in playgrounds might also be problematic if it’s sourced from construction or demolition sites. Another area to watch is the surfacing, especially if it’s made from serpentine rock, which is common in some U.S. regions.
Visual Indicators of Asbestos
Spotting asbestos just by looking can be tough, but there are some clues. If the playground surface is covered with grayish-green to bluish-black crushed rock, it might be serpentine, which can contain asbestos. Also, look out for older materials that have a fibrous texture or are crumbling, as these might have asbestos.

Legal Regulations and Safety Standards for Playgrounds
Federal and State Regulations
Federal and state governments have established various regulations to safeguard playgrounds from asbestos exposure. Federal laws, such as the Asbestos Hazard Emergency Response Act (AHERA), mandate that schools inspect for asbestos-containing materials and develop management plans. State regulations often complement these federal laws, with some states implementing stricter measures. For example, California’s Air Resources Board has issued advisories specifically addressing the use of asbestos-containing serpentine rock in school playgrounds.

Case Studies of Asbestos Contamination in Playgrounds
Notable Incidents in the U.S.
In recent years, several playgrounds across the United States have faced scrutiny over asbestos contamination. One of the most significant cases occurred in Pennsylvania, where the BoRit Asbestos site was identified as a hazardous area. This site, once used for asbestos disposal, later became a playground and community park, raising serious health concerns. Residents were exposed to asbestos fibers, leading to a series of legal battles and cleanup efforts. Another notable incident took place in California, where serpentine rock, naturally containing asbestos, was used in playground surfacing. This led to statewide advisories and increased testing to ensure children’s safety.

The Importance of Regular Playground Inspections
Inspection Protocols and Guidelines
Regular playground inspections are a key component in maintaining a safe environment for children. These inspections are governed by specific protocols and guidelines to ensure comprehensive assessment and maintenance of playground equipment and surfaces. Inspectors must adhere to established safety standards, which include checking for structural integrity, potential hazards, and compliance with safety regulations.
- Visual Inspection: This involves a thorough examination of the playground to identify visible signs of wear and tear, damage, or potential hazards like sharp edges or loose bolts.
- Functional Testing: Equipment should be tested to ensure that it operates safely. This includes swings, slides, and other moving parts that could pose a risk if malfunctioning.
- Surface Evaluation: The ground surfaces need to be checked for trip hazards, adequate cushioning, and signs of contamination, such as the presence of asbestos or other harmful materials.
Frequency and Timing of Inspections
The frequency of playground inspections can vary depending on usage, location, and environmental conditions. However, regular inspections should be scheduled to ensure ongoing safety.
- Weekly Checks: These are quick visual inspections to catch immediate hazards.
- Monthly Inspections: A more detailed look at the equipment and surfaces to identify any developing issues.
- Annual Comprehensive Review: A full assessment that may include professional testing for contaminants like asbestos.

Understanding the Science Behind Asbestos Exposure
How Asbestos Fibers Affect the Body
Asbestos fibers are tiny, almost invisible to the naked eye, and can easily be inhaled or ingested. Once inside the body, these fibers can embed themselves in the tissues, causing irritation and inflammation. Over time, this can lead to serious health issues. The real danger lies in the body’s inability to expel these fibers, allowing them to accumulate and potentially cause diseases. The lungs are particularly vulnerable, as the fibers can cause scarring and lead to respiratory issues.
Research on Asbestos-Related Diseases
Decades of research have shown a clear link between asbestos exposure and various diseases. Mesothelioma, a rare and aggressive cancer, is one of the most severe outcomes. Long-term exposure to asbestos is the primary cause of mesothelioma, a malignant cancer, and is also linked to laryngeal, lung, and ovarian cancers. Studies continue to explore the mechanisms by which asbestos fibers cause cellular damage, aiming to develop better treatment and prevention strategies.
